About Sol-Ark:
Sol-Ark is a leading provider of smart energy solutions for residential, commercial, and Electric Vehicle (EV) applications, offering customers hybrid inverters, batteries, energy storage and management systems and related software products. Trusted by Fortune 500 companies in telecommunications, retail, big tech, restaurants, government agencies, and the largest space agency in the world, Sol-Ark has been solving complex energy challenges with innovation and technology for over a decade. Powered by a vast ecosystem, including thousands of distributors, installers, EPCs, EV charging companies, integrators, and battery manufacturers, Sol-Ark is transforming energy resilience for businesses, communities, and homes. Tom Brennan, the company’s Founder, CEO and CTO, was recently recognized as an EY Entrepreneur of the Year® 2023 US National Award Winner.  We are a close-knit team looking to make significant contributions to a very fast-growing industry that values merit, character, aptitude, sustainability and self-reliance. About the Position:
Sol-Ark is a rapidly growing and innovative leader in the renewable energy industry. As our manufacturing operations continue to expand, we are seeking an experienced Plant Manager to help elevate our manufacturing organization to the next level.
This role is ideal for a hands-on manufacturing leader who enjoys building organizations, developing high-performing teams, and implementing world-class manufacturing processes. The successful candidate will bring the operational discipline, organizational maturity, and leadership necessary to establish best-in-class manufacturing practices while remaining actively involved in their implementation. At Sol-Ark, leaders are expected to provide strategic direction, roll up their sleeves, and work alongside their teams to execute and continuously improve our manufacturing operations.

Leadership Profile:
The ideal candidate will demonstrate:
  • Proven success leading manufacturing operations in a high-growth environment.
  • Experience implementing and sustaining world-class manufacturing systems and operational disciplines.
  • The ability to bring organizational maturity and structure to a rapidly growing manufacturing operation.
  • A hands-on leadership style with a willingness to lead by example and actively participate in execution.
  • Strong leadership, accountability, and a passion for developing people, improving processes, and driving operational excellence.

Responsibilities:
  • Direct and oversee all plant operations to achieve safety, quality, delivery, cost, and productivity targets.
  • Lead plant leadership teams across production, maintenance, quality, warehouse, and related support functions.
  • Work closely with senior leadership to align plant operations with business goals and continuous improvement objectives.
  • Develop and execute operating plans, production strategies, staffing plans, and performance objectives aligned with company goals.
  • Monitor plant KPIs, analyze operational trends, and implement corrective actions to improve throughput, efficiency, and service levels.
  • Ensure compliance with safety, environmental, regulatory, and quality requirements while promoting a strong culture of accountability and safe work practices.
  • Oversee cost control, budget management, labor utilization, and financial performance for the facility.
  • Partner with supply chain, engineering, maintenance, quality, HR, and finance to resolve issues and improve performance.
  • Lead continuous improvement initiatives using lean manufacturing, Six Sigma, or related methods to reduce waste, improve quality, and increase capacity.
  • Review equipment reliability, maintenance performance, and support preventive maintenance and capital improvement priorities to maximize uptime.
  • Oversee warranty and service repair processes to ensure quick turnaround times and high customer satisfaction.
  • Provide leadership in workforce planning, hiring, coaching, succession planning, performance management, and employee development.
  • Prepare and present operational results, risks, and improvement plans to senior leadership.
  • Lead procurement activities and supplier negotiations to secure high-quality materials at the best prices.
  • Oversee shipping & receiving processes to ensure accurate material receipts, timely customer product deliveries, and manage relationships with transportation providers.

Qualifications:
  • Bachelor’s degree in engineering, operations management, business, manufacturing, or a related field preferred; equivalent experience may be considered depending on the organization and industry.
  • Minimum of 7-10+ years of progressive manufacturing or plant leadership experience, including prior responsibility for plant-level performance and team leadership.
  • Demonstrated success leading safety, quality, productivity, and cost improvement initiatives in a manufacturing environment.
  • Proven experience in production management, ERP systems, inventory control, procurement, logistics, and warehouse operations.
  • Strong knowledge of production systems, plant operations, KPI management, budgeting, and compliance requirements.
  • Proven ability to lead managers and supervisors, make sound decisions, and drive results through cross-functional teams.
  • Lean, Six Sigma, or other continuous improvement certification.
  • Excellent problem-solving and analytical abilities.
  • Outstanding commun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to thrive in a fast-paced, dynamic environment.
  • Commitment to sustainability and renewable energy.
